ASTM F963 Noise Safety Testing
The ASTM F963-17 standard is a critical component of ensuring that toys and children's products are safe for use by young consumers. This comprehensive testing ensures compliance with safety requirements, particularly focusing on noise levels to protect the hearing health of children.
ASTM F963 covers a wide range of safety criteria including physical and mechanical properties, flammability, chemical safety, and now, noise limits. Noise safety is essential because high noise levels can cause temporary or permanent hearing damage in young children who are more vulnerable to such risks due to their developing auditory systems.
The testing process involves measuring the sound pressure level (SPL) produced by toys under specified conditions. This SPL measurement helps determine if a toy exceeds the permissible limits set forth in ASTM F963. The standard specifies that noise-emitting toys should not exceed 85 decibels (dB) when used at their normal operating position and condition.
For accurate testing, specimens are prepared according to the standard's guidelines, ensuring that they represent typical usage conditions. Instruments such as sound level meters are used to measure SPL. The test procedure typically involves placing the toy in a specific orientation and measuring its noise output while it is being operated under normal use scenarios.
Once the testing is complete, the results are reported according to ASTM F963 guidelines.
